Month Long Madavnarayan Festival Celebrated In Nepal
Nepalese Hindu devotees are warming themselves after taking a holy bath on the first day of the Madhav Narayan Festival, or Swasthani Brata Katha festival, at the Hanumante River in Bhaktapur, Nepal. The festival is dedicated to God Madhav Narayan and Goddess Swasthani, during which Hindu devotees are recreating and reciting folk tales about miraculous feats performed by them.
